Posting of notice and summarised annual financial statements for the year ended 31 December 2019

03 June, 2020

Shareholders are referred to the SENS announcement issued on 17 April 2020 wherein the Company advised that the date for posting of the notice of AGM is 30 June 2020 with the AGM scheduled to take place on Friday, 7 August 2020. Given the move to level 3 of the government-imposed lockdown in South Africa and the resumption of services by the SA Post Office, the Company will be posting the notice of AGM and the summarised annual financial statements on 3 June 2020. Shareholders are therefore advised to note the amended salient dates and activities leading up to the AGM date.

Notes to editors:

Kumba Iron Ore Limited, a member of the Anglo American plc group, is a leading value-adding supplier of high quality iron ore to the global steel industry. Kumba produces iron ore in South Africa at Sishen and Kolomela mines in the Northern Cape Province. Kumba exports iron ore to customers in a range of geographical locations around the globe including China, Japan, Korea and a number of countries in Europe and the Middle East.
